Re[2]: HTTP hlavicka last-modified

From: Pachollini <pch (zavinac)>
Date: 06. 06. 2005, 13:30 CEST
MM> Morfeo to urcite nedela, jak ostatni roboti, nevim.

Předpokládám, že to znamená, že Morfeo používá if-modified-since pouze
při odeslání last-modified, nikoliv že to nepoužívá vůbec.

MM> Ovsem ono to nedava moc smyslu, protoze roboti by se museli spolehat
MM> na to, ze jejich cas a cas serveru jsou rozumne synchronizovane,
MM> a to casto neni pravda. Prave proto pred tim take varuje RFC 2616.

To dává smysl, díky za odpověď.

Nicméně ten problém / důvod proč se ptám je, že přinejmenším Mozilla s
defaultním nastavením kešování se chová tak, že pokud člověk povolí
kešování a pošle hlavičku expires, prohlížeč až do vypršení expirace
používá cache a neposílá požadavek na server, zatímco pokud pošlu
i hlavičku last-modified, prohlížeč pokaždé pošle podmíněný dotaz
if-modified-since, což zbytečně zdržuje a jeví se mi proto lepší
hlavičku last-modified neposílat.
Ještě jsem ovšem netestoval, jak se chovají ostatní browsery.

Jiná věc je, jak moc pomůže last-modified při indexaci stránek, jestli
se skutečně nějak výrazně zvýší frekvence procházení změněných
stránek. Máte s tím někdo zkušenosti?

-- 
Zdraví
Pachollini

http://seky.nahory.net/
Received on Mon, 6 Jun 2005 13:30:36 +0200

This archive was generated by hypermail 2.1.8 : 06. 06. 2005, 13:31 CEST